About the area

Morecambe

At The Midland you'll be within steps of The Platform and Morecambe Beach. Highlights at this beachfront hotel include 2 bars/lounges, a restaurant and free self-parking. .The restaurant, Sun Terrace, serves local cuisine. The Rotunda is the hotel's own bar, serving drinks along with light fare. Other amenities include free Wi-Fi in public areas and a conference centre. Each morning cooked-to-order breakfast is served between 7:30 AM and 9:30 AM. .In the area of this 4-property class Morecambe hotel, you'll find Lancaster University.

About this property

The Midland

Beachfront hotel for sun and fun
There's a restaurant on site. You can unwind with a drink at one of the 2 bars/lounges. A business centre and meeting rooms are available.

Public spaces have free WiFi. The Midland also features a terrace and a lift. Free self parking is available.

This 4-star Morecambe hotel is smoke free.

The Midland offers 44 accommodations with a safe and a hairdryer. Each accommodation is individually furnished and decorated. 28-inch flat-screen televisions come with digital channels.

This Morecambe hotel provides complimentary wireless Internet access. Additionally, rooms include an iron/ironing board and free toiletries. Housekeeping is provided on a daily basis.
